Job Description

  • Assisting with planning, conducting, and evaluating approaches to meet project objectives in a timely, cost-effective function.
  • Conducting field visits and supervising the follow-up of the executive programs of the work being implemented
  • Collaborate with project managers to develop and implement controls and improvements.
  • Preparing reports on the quality level of the executed works and the percentages of implementation of the works being implemented
  • Develop corrective actions, solutions and improvements.
  • Providing solutions to problems that appear during implementation.
  • Review the code, specifications and processes to follow and apply them.
  • Analyze specifications and manuals and provide technical information to implement operating procedures, clarify ambiguities and solve problems.
  • Specify system components to ensure conformance with engineering design and performance specifications.
  • Respond to emergencies and take remedial action as required to ensure health, safety and the environment are protected.
  • Assist senior management team in preparing sub contract agreements and in recruiting people of various disciplines.
  • Undertake team briefings and inception activities to ensure all aspects of work are understood by all concerned parties.
  • Attend regular meetings with clients, architects and consultants and update all parties on project progress.
  • Organize pipeline activities of foundation, and welding works.
  • Responsible for open-cut road crossing activities.
  • Lead Horizontal Directional Drilling and Micro Tunneling activities – surveying, excavation, welding, coating and backfilling.
  • Organize scaffolding activities involving materials, manpower and site erection.
  • Organize steel structural activities of delivery, erection, and site modification.
  • Organize above/underground piping site activities including painting, wrapping, coating, fabrication, welding, erection.
  • Responsible for all tie-in and shutdown activities of hot tapping and cold cutting.
  • Prepare and conduct piping hydro testing works as per QC requirements.
  • Prepare and manage erection and alignment of equipment (Static, Rotary).
  • Review and coordinate works to provide instruction and guidance on technical issues in accordance with the project requirements.
  • Provide technical reports and assist and preparing management reports.
  • Checks all project drawings, documentation, calculations, technical evaluations and manpower estimates to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  • Participate in regular meetings to identify problems, target dates, issues, delays execution of work to ensure timely project completion.
  • Represent the organization and enhance relationships in dealings with client, consultants and regulatory authorities to ensure all agreements are implemented.
  • Monitoring project expenditure and margin analysis against bid estimates and implement corrective actions when cost or schedule over-runs materialize.
  • Meeting the deadlines & agreed targets to satisfy client.
  • Prepare, develop and maintain up to date quality procedures, documents and method of statement given to client/main contractor.
  • Prepare PQR (Procedure Qualification for WPS), qualify welders and prepare welder qualifications and welders ID.
  • Review of associated quality control documentation to ensure that equipment and materials are manufactured in accordance with applicable codes, client and project specifications and standards.
  • Supervise field inspection activities of manufacturing site construction, welding, NDT examinations and pressure testing and prepare daily inspection reports.
  • Identify quality problems or areas for improvement and recommend solutions.
  • Weld consumable control, Final dimensional inspection.
  • Maintain project material certification.
  • Preparation of Weld & NDT Maps.
  • Preparation of piping test packs
